Florian Klink a0f6bc5b7f add rpc_public_addr_subnet config option
In case `rpc_public_addr` is not set, but autodiscovery is used, this
allows filtering the list of automatically discovered IPs to a specific
subnet.

For example, if nodes should pick *their* IP inside a specific subnet,
but you don't want to explicitly write the IP down (as it's dynamic, or
you want to share configs across nodes), you can use this option.

Alex Auvolat 4c5be79b80 Merge tag 'v0.8.5' into sync-08-09
Garage v0.8.5

This minor release includes the following improvements and fixes:

New features:

- Configuration: make LMDB's `map_size` configurable and make `block_size` and `sled_cache_capacity` expressable as strings (such as `10M`) (#628, #630)

- Add support for binding to Unix sockets for the S3, K2V, Admin and Web API servers (#640)

- Move the `convert_db` command into the main Garage binary (#645)

- Add support for specifying RPC secret and admin tokens as environment variables (#643)

- Add `allow_world_readable_secrets` option to config file (#663, #685)

Bug fixes:

- Use `statvfs` instead of mount list to determine free space in metadata/data directories (#611, #631)

- Add missing casts to fix 32-bit build (#632)

- Fix error when none of the HTTP servers (S3/K2V/Admin/Web) is started and fix shutdown hang (#613, #633)

- Add missing CORS headers to PostObject response (#609, #656)

- Monitoring: finer histogram boundaries in Prometheus exported metrics (#531, #686)

Other:

- Documentation improvements (#641)

Félix Baylac Jacqué f83fa02193 Add allow_world_readable_secrets option to config file
Sometimes, the secret files permissions checks gets in the way. It's
by no mean complete, it doesn't take the Posix ACLs into account among
other things. Correctly checking the ACLs would be too involving (see
https://git.deuxfleurs.fr/Deuxfleurs/garage/issues/658#issuecomment-7102)
and would likely still fail in some weird chmod settings.

We're adding a new configuration file key allowing the user to disable
this permission check altogether.

The (already existing) env variable counterpart always take precedence
to this config file option. That's useful in cases where the
configuration file is static and cannot be easily altered.

**Bugs**

- [x] When exporting sqlite, trees iterate empty??
- [x] LMDB doesn't work

**Known issues for various back-ends**

- Sled:
  - Eats all my RAM and also all my disk space
  - `.len()` has to traverse the whole table
  - Is actually quite slow on some operations
  - And is actually pretty bad code...
- Sqlite:
  - Requires a lock to be taken on all operations. The lock is also taken when iterating on a table with `.iter()`, and the lock isn't released until the iterator is dropped. This means that we must be VERY carefull to not do anything else inside a `.iter()` loop or else we will have a deadlock! Most such cases have been eliminated from the Garage codebase, but there might still be some that remain. If your Garage-over-Sqlite seems to hang/freeze, this is the reason.
  - (adapter uses a bunch of unsafe code)
- Heed (LMDB):
  - Not suited for 32-bit machines as it has to map the whole DB in memory.
  - (adpater uses a tiny bit of unsafe code)

**My recommendation:** avoid 32-bit machines and use LMDB as much as possible.

**Converting databases** is actually quite easy. For example from Sled to LMDB:

```bash
cd src/db
cargo run --features cli --bin convert -- -i path/to/garage/meta/db -a sled -o path/to/garage/meta/db.lmdb -b lmdb
```

Then, just add this to your `config.toml`:

```toml
db_engine = "lmdb"
```
